Overview
HCSS HeavyBid
HCSS HeavyBid helps you automate the complex process of estimating and bidding for heavy civil construction projects. Instead of relying on disconnected spreadsheets, you get a centralized system where you can build detailed cost estimates for earthwork, paving, and utility projects. You can analyze historical data to ensure your quotes are both competitive and profitable while managing labor, equipment, and material costs in one place.
The platform scales to support everything from small local subcontractors to massive joint-venture infrastructure projects. You can integrate your estimates directly with accounting systems and project management tools to ensure a smooth transition from the winning bid to the field. It is specifically built for the unique demands of the heavy highway, bridge, and utility industries.
On-Screen Takeoff
On-Screen Takeoff helps you eliminate the manual process of paper blueprints by bringing your entire estimating workflow into a digital environment. You can view, measure, and count project components directly on your screen using electronic plans in various formats like PDF, CAD, or BIM. This transition from paper to digital allows you to build more accurate bids in a fraction of the time it takes with traditional methods.
The platform is designed specifically for construction professionals, including general contractors, subcontractors, and professional estimators across all trades. By using built-in conditions and auto-count features, you can reduce calculation errors and ensure your material lists are precise. It integrates with your existing estimating tools to create a seamless path from initial plan review to the final submitted bid.

HCSS HeavyBid Features
- Centralized Cost Database Build a library of standard activities and resources so you can create consistent, accurate estimates in a fraction of the time.
- Quote Management Compare and manage hundreds of subcontractor and vendor quotes quickly to find the best prices for your project materials.
- DOT Integration Download bid items directly from Department of Transportation websites and upload your completed bids to electronic bidding systems without manual entry.
- Multi-User Collaboration Work simultaneously with your entire estimating team on the same bid to meet tight deadlines without version control issues.
- Equipment Cost Analysis Calculate true equipment ownership and operating costs to ensure your heavy machinery is priced accurately for every job.
- What-If Analysis Run various scenarios to see how changes in fuel prices or labor rates impact your bottom line before you submit.
On-Screen Takeoff Features
- Multi-Condition Takeoff. Select and draw multiple conditions simultaneously to count items and measure lengths in a single pass across your plans.
- Auto-Count Imaging. Search for specific symbols across all project drawings to automatically count fixtures, outlets, or equipment in seconds.
- Intelligent Overlays. Compare two versions of a drawing visually to spot design changes and revisions instantly with color-coded highlights.
- Digital Point-and-Click. Measure linear distances, areas, and volumes with simple mouse clicks to generate precise material quantities automatically.
- BIM Integration. Extract quantities directly from 3D models to leverage advanced data and improve the accuracy of your complex estimates.
- Work Breakdown Structures. Organize your takeoff data by floor, zone, or phase to match how you actually build and manage the project.

Pros & Cons
HCSS HeavyBid
Pros
- Industry-standard tool specifically built for heavy civil work
- Excellent customer support available 24/7 for urgent bid deadlines
- Powerful ability to handle massive, complex multi-million dollar bids
- Seamless integration with other HCSS field and safety products
Cons
- Significant learning curve for new users due to deep functionality
- Initial setup and database building requires a major time investment
- Higher price point compared to general-purpose estimating tools
On-Screen Takeoff
Pros
- Significantly reduces time spent on manual material counting
- Overlay feature makes identifying plan revisions very simple
- High level of accuracy compared to manual scaling
- Strong integration with Quick Bid for seamless estimating
Cons
- Initial setup and learning curve can be steep
- Software performance can lag with very large files
- Pricing is higher than basic entry-level takeoff tools
